TVS Motor Ups Stake In DriveX Mobility By 5.04% To 92.41%
TVS Motor Company Ltd, a leading two- and three-wheeler manufacturer and part of the TVS Group, has increased its stake in its subsidiary DriveX Mobility Pvt Ltd to 92.41% from 87.38% for a total consideration of about ₹10 crore. TVS Motor Re-Enters South Africa, Eyes Multi-Segment Leadership
TVS Motor Company has re-entered the South African market, marking a strategic push to strengthen its international footprint and deepen its presence across the African continent. The company has partnered with The Nexus Collective, a specialised distributorship backed by Bidvest Group, the country’s largest automotive distributor. The move signals more than a market re-entry. TVS Motor Bets On Norton To Further Premium, Global Growth Strategy
TVS Motor Company is positioning its iconic UK subsidiary Norton Motorcycles as a key growth engine, as it sharpens its push into the global super-premium motorcycle segment while remaining confident of outpacing industry growth in FY26. TVS Motor Q3 PAT Jumps 52% To ₹940 Cr On Strong Sales, Margin Expansion
TVS Motor Company delivered a stellar performance in the third quarter of FY26, reporting a 52% year-on-year rise in profit after tax (PAT) to ₹940 crore, driven by robust volume growth, improving operating leverage and strong export demand.
